如果自己写java程序,不用public 修饰符完全可以。
但是,java语言中如果没有public 修饰符,那么你用import 导进来的jar包都没有用。
『贰』 JAVA在定义一个方法的时候,不用public和用public有什么区别
public是公用的意思。用public定义表示可以在其他的类中调用。
『叁』 java中修饰符public何时可省略
你好,java中有四种访问修饰符:public private protected 默认的。
所以什么时候都不可以省略,当你不写public的时候,访问修饰符就成了默认的修饰符了,对应的访问权限就回发生变化。
但是有一个特殊情况,那就是在接口中。
接口的方法:public abstract 返回值 方法名(参数1,参数2,...) ;
所以可以省略public abstract,而直接写成:返回值 方法名(参数1,参数2,...);
当然接口中的常量也同理。
『肆』 想知道java 中,构造函数前加上public与不加public 的区别
public是一个访问权限(访问修饰符)。
一般构造函数可加可不加public,
如果加上public,就代表此类可以对外开放,其他的类可以继承它,外部也可以实例化该对象。
如果不加public,则默认的修饰词是protected,代表只对同包开放。
除了这两个,你还可以添加private和default
『伍』 写java代码时,第一句public class 如果不写public可以不可以的话是什么意思
一个源文件中可以有多个类也就是class,但是最多只能有一个public
class,这些class不能重名,源文件的名字必须跟public
class名字相同。一个class中最多只能有一个main方法。
『陆』 java中的类如果不标明是public或private类,默认是什么
默认的是default,拥有包级别的权限。在一个文件中也只能有一个类申明为public。包级别的访问权限也就是可以实例化该类。